I just read an article that stated that the OPP are warning people who purchased new phones are getting calls stating that the device needs to be returned to finish processing or add updates. It was on the global news website. WWW.GLOBALNEWS.CA. The individuals either mail the phones in, or hand them off to random individuals. No I didn't get one of those calls when I got my phone in March, If you purchase your phone in store, regardless of provider, everything should be done right there. Please use caution if you get a call, text, or email saying something like that, Contact your provider right away, or go to an store or kiosk to speak to a person, legitimately representing the company. http://www.globalnews.ca
